Australia treated with contempt by Singapore Government

The Singapore Government says Melbourne man Van Nguyen will be hanged next Friday. Its insistence is borne out in a letter sent to Canberra from the Speaker of the Singapore Parliament.

In the letter sent to the Speaker of the House of Representatives, David Hawker, his Singaporean counterpart, Abdullah Tarmugi, says:

"We have an obligation to protect the lives of those who could be ruined by the drugs Nguyen was carrying. He knew what he was doing and the consequences of his actions".

These are not the actions of a friendly government and signal a callous disregard for the bilateral relationship. Australians should respond accordingly.
